The older locality
The place now known as Poston developed from an older river locality commonly treated in this archive as Ellison. The associated landing names appear in several forms: Allison Landing, Allisons Landing, Ellison’s Landing, Ellisons Landing, and Poston Landing.
The correct treatment is not to treat those names as separate towns. They are best handled as a layered place-name cluster connected to the same river-access geography near the Great Pee Dee River.
Why the names matter
For search and historical interpretation, these alternate names help connect the railroad-era Poston community to the older river-port and landing history that preceded the public use of the Poston name.
